Bio:Judicial Clerk, Hon. Frederick B. Lacey, U.S. District Court, District of New Jersey, 1984-1986. Assistant U.S. Attorney, U.S. Attorney's Office, Eastern District of New York, 1989-2001.
Admitted:1984, New Jersey; 1987, New York;
College:Princeton University, A.B., 1979; Stanford University, M.A., 1981
Law School:Stanford University, J.D., 1984
Membership:New York State Trial Lawyers Association.

You should also ask how long the lawyer has been in practice, how much experience he or she has in cases like yours, and more importantly, the outcomes of those cases! Focus of the lawyer's practice and years of experience are also very important factors in your evaluation process. The more focused the lawyer's practice areas, the better service he or she could provide. So do not make decisions solely on one or two factors. Only hire lawyers you feel comfortable with as they will represent you and your interests, and you will be sharing private details about your life with them.
